2. LATIMES.COM Archive Update
*=====================================================================*

There's good news and bad news at the Los Angeles Times website's article archives.

THE GOOD NEWS
Now you can access full text articles from the last 14 days of the paper for free. Previously, only same day articles were free.

THE BAD NEWS
However, the charge for full text stories older than 14 days is now $2.00. Previously, the charge was $1.50 for any story one day or more older.

3. NEW & PROPOSED CA MCLE REQUIREMENTS & RULES
CA State Senate Bill Changing Business & Professions Code
Effects State Bar MCLE Requirements --
Proposed New Rules Posted at State Bar Web Site
*=====================================================================*

Recently, the California State Senate passed a bill (SB 144) that amends the State Business & Professions Code (Section 6070) lowering the number of hours of MCLE required by California Attorneys from 36 hours every 36 months to only 25 (Paragraph a).

The Bill also instructs the State Bar to "ensure that by
July 1, 2000, any member possessing or having access to the internet
or specified generally available computer technology shall be capable
of satisfying the full self-study portion of his or her MCLE
requirement at a cost of fifteen dollars ($15) per hour or less," (Paragraph d).

5. U.S. Patent & Trademark Office Offers New Web-based
Search & Retrieval of Application & Registration Information:
The Trademark Electronic Search System (TESS)
*=====================================================================*
The U.S. Patent & Trademark Office is now offering a "pilot" version of its next generation, web-based search and retrieval system. The new system will allow you to find and download trademark application and registration information via your web browser.

The Trademark Electronic Search System (TESS) is meant as a replacement to the current trademark database available at
http://www.uspto.gov/tmdb/index.html. THE USPTO will keep both sites running concurrently for the time being, to "provide an easy transition."

TESS provides access to the same text and image database of trademarks as currently provided to examining attorneys at the US Patent and Trademark Office via the X-Search system. TESS is located at
http://tess.uspto.gov/bin/gate.exe?f=tess&state=bcc25a.1.1.

The major advantage of TESS is that the USPTO promises that once it is "in production" they will update TESS DAILY (Tuesday through Saturday only). The database will be unavailable from 4:00 PM - 5:00 PM (ET), during these updates, however. "During the pilot phase," the USPTO explains though, "updates to TESS are likely to be approximately weekly."

According to the USPTO, TESS contains more than 2.6 million pending, registered and dead records, as of March 25, 2000.
